Kazakhstan сuts drug approval times to 100 days in pilot projectKazakhstan has launched a pilot project to introduce a new one-stop approval system for medicines and medical devices that will cut registration times from up to five years to just 100 days, the health ministry announced Tuesday., Deputy Health Minister Yerzhan Nurlybayev announced on Tuesday."The initiative, part of a joint effort with the Ministry of Digital Development, aims to accelerate the availability of advanced medicines by optimizing bureaucratic processes. This one-stop service will allow for completing drug registrations within 100 days," he said.Nurlybayev said the previous registration system was cumbersome, often taking one to five years.Pharmaceuticals from the EU, U.S., U.K. and Japan will qualify for even faster 15-day approvals under the new framework.The changes come alongside a major overhaul of drug pricing policies. "The government has eliminated multiple "unjustified" price markups, including marketing, transport and customs fees. All medications registered in Kazakhstan will be repriced by July 1, with expected savings of 19% for state healthcare programs and 30% for retail consumers," Nurlybayev said. (ICE ALMATY)
